PANews January 1 News, according to Onchain Lens monitoring, starting from 2026, a newly created wallet deposited 8 million USDC into HyperLiquid and established multiple long positions:
$XPL and $PUMP: 10x leverage
$MON: 5x leverage
$VVV, $STBL, $STABLE, $IP, $HEMI, $GRIFFAIN, $MAVIA , and $AIXBT: 3x leverage

A whale spent 15.57 million USDC to acquire an additional 7,543 ETH.
BlockBeats News, March 27 — According to Onchain Lens monitoring, a whale spent 15.57 million USDC to buy 7,543 ETH at an average price of $2,064 per ETH, and invested it into a yield strategy.
The whale currently holds a total of 29,451 ETH, worth approximately $60.83 million.

Citibank: Restrictions on stablecoin rewards may impact the expansion pace of USDC, but do not change Circle's long-term strategy
Citibank指出, the U.S. CLARITY Act's restrictions on stablecoin reward mechanisms may have a phased impact on Circle (CRCL), but do not alter its long-term investment logic. The bill mainly affects profit distribution, but Circle's core revenue model remains relatively unaffected. While it may weaken short-term holding incentives, the key indicator for stablecoins is trading volume, not circulation.
